About Devonshire House

Devonshire House is a residential care home in Suffolk. Details of the CQC's most recent findings are set out below.

Devonshire House provides accommodation, nursing and personal care for up to 69 people across three units, and was supporting 50 people at the time of the assessment. The home was inspected in response to concerns about medicines management and culture within the home, focusing on the safe and well-led areas.

Inspectors found shortfalls in the safe management of medicines, unsafe outdoor space for people living with dementia, and a culture needing improvement, with governance systems not always effective at spotting problems. People and relatives spoke positively about the care received. The provider was open and responsive to the concerns raised.

Source: CQC assessment, 3 September 2025
